To begin with you might want start your search with national shiba club of america (NSCA) http://www.shibas.org/

Also look at the following links if you have not already: http://www.shibas.org/newstand/how_to_choose_breeder.html

http://www.shibas.org/health.html There should be some health screening of foundation dogs (parents or possibly grandparents) completed by the breeder.

Whomever you choose make sure they are willing to work with you throughout the life of the dog and take the dog back if it became necessary to do so.

Select carefully!
